Sports Day at Calais High School

Today was an exciting day for sports at Calais High School, with four teams competing.

Golf:
Our golf team participated in the Down East Athletic Conference Championship, where they claimed the overall team championship with a total score of 310. Jacob Footer achieved the best individual score of the day with a 73, followed closely by Chase Scott with a 76. Additionally, Jacob Footer, Chase Scott, Parker Cole, Brayan Shirley, Mikah Smith, and Turner Redding were all selected as DAC All-Stars. The coaches also named Jacob Footer as the DAC All-Star Player of the Year. Congratulations to him and the rest of the team. An incredible season thus far for our golf team, but it's not over yet! The team will travel to Hermon Meadows Golf Course where they will compete for the PVC Championship on Thursday October 2nd.

Boys Soccer:
The Calais boys soccer team faced off against Penobscot Christian, achieving a victory with a score of 3-0. Brock Collins scored two goals and Wyatt Short contributed one.

Volleyball:
The JV and Varsity volleyball teams traveled to Jonesport-Beals. The JV team won all their matches, displaying impressive teamwork. Meanwhile, the Varsity team played a thrilling five sets but lost the final set by just one point. It was a nail-biting match-up, and despite coming up short, the girls fought hard!
